I loooooooooove Clemen’s. Cheap, delicious, friendly, convenient… really convenient… OK, so it is around the corner from my house these days so I would go there all the time anyway, but I actually think their pupusas are slightly higher-end as they mix loroco in with the cheese and their curtido is particularly spicy and flavorful. Their beans are very dark and salty, which I like but is a bit different. We’ve also had grilled shrimp and the tilapia there and both were tasty, although the pupusas are obviously the value for money. Speaking Spanish is helpful but not necessary– the menu is in both languages.
